Your Guide to Awesome Bagless Canister Vacuums

Buying a new vacuum can be tricky. You want one that cleans well and is easy to use. This guide helps you pick the best bagless canister vacuum for you.

Q: What are the main Key Features?

A: Look for these things:

  • Powerful Suction: A good vacuum needs strong suction to pick up dirt. Check the air watts (AW) or suction power rating. Higher numbers mean more power.
  • Adjustable Settings: Canister vacuums work on different surfaces. Some have settings for carpets and hard floors.
  • HEPA Filter: HEPA filters trap tiny dust particles. This is good for people with allergies.
  • Attachments: Different attachments help you clean different areas. Think about crevice tools, dusting brushes, and upholstery tools.
  • Easy Empty Dustbin: You’ll need to empty the dustbin often. Look for one that’s easy to remove and empty without making a mess.
  • Cord Length: A longer cord lets you clean more area without unplugging.
  • Weight and Maneuverability: A lightweight vacuum is easier to carry. Wheels and swivel heads make it easy to move around furniture.

Q: What are the advantages of a bagless canister vacuum?

A: They offer several benefits. You do not need to buy bags. You can see when the dustbin is full. They are often more maneuverable than upright vacuums.

Q: What are the downsides of a bagless canister vacuum?

A: You need to empty the dustbin. Some people find it a bit messy. They may be heavier than some other types of vacuums.

Q: How do I maintain my vacuum?

A: Empty the dustbin regularly. Clean or replace the filters as needed. Check the brush roll for tangled hair or debris. Wipe down the exterior.

Q: How often should I replace the filter?

A: Follow the manufacturer’s instructions. Some filters can be cleaned. Others need to be replaced every few months.

Q: What if my vacuum loses suction?

A: Check for clogs in the hose or attachments. Empty the dustbin. Clean or replace the filter. Make sure the brush roll is clean. If the problem continues, check the motor.
